Waiouru is is located on the south-eastern North Island Volcanic Plateau, 130 km north of Palmerston North and 25 km south-east of Mount Ruapehu, 30 minutes from Taupo and similar distance from Ohakune (takes you longer to get to work in Auckland!). World renowned Tongariro National Park and Whanganui National Park set the backdrop for truly unique New Zealand experiences.
